CHARLIE SHEEN IS SORRY FOR BEING A BIGOT

Charlie Sheen joins the ranks of a few other celebrities in a disturbing trend: the use of the N-word.

The Two and a Half Men star has issued an apology after a voicemail in which he uses the slur against ex-wife Denise Richards went public.

Says Charlie in a public statement: “I deeply apologize by my choice of words to all I have obviously offended; especially to Tony Todd, an African-American, who was my best man at my first two weddings.”

See, y’all? Charlie ain’t a racist! His very best friend is black (as he so conveniently points out.)
